The Crooked World is a BBC novel by Steve Lyons released in June 2002. It features the Eighth Doctor, Fitz and Anji.
This is Doctor Who meets Looney Tunes as the Doctor, Fitz and Anji lands in a cartoon world, The Crooked World.
Like the world of the Looney Tunes cartoons, actions in the Crooked World has no consequences ie someone can be shot at without being killed.
However things changed when the Doctor, Fitz and Anji arrives.
Another thing to mention is that also in the story is the Skeleton Crew which is a parody on the Scooby-Doo gang (in fact on the bio page Steve Lyons' favourite cartoon series is indeed Scooby Doo).
This is a very fun adventure with only one minor niggle, the identity of the "God" of the Crooked World. The revelation of who this "God" is, I did not find to be very imaginative.
